Transaction 172a99002b28a5211f55d12bac5bf5f289adc5014cd31f3f7531e27f4a01608a
1 Input
1 Output
-
172a99002b28a5211f55d12bac5bf5f289adc5014cd31f3f7531e27f4a01608a:0
- value
- 14996408
- script pubkey
- OP_0 OP_PUSHBYTES_20 74dce4a216f62d226e2994fea01b6176e9bf9854
- address
- bc1qwnwwfgsk7ckjym3fjnl2qxmpwm5mlxz5j2vm94